Routine dental exams are more than a simple check-up. They’re a vital part of keeping your mouth—and whole body—healthy. Let’s break down what happens during these visits.
When you step into the dental practice, you might feel a mix of excitement and anxiety. Here’s what really happens: First, you’ll meet your friendly dental team who will make you feel at ease. Your dentist will examine your teeth, gums, and overall mouth health. They might take X-rays to catch any hidden issues. These steps ensure that nothing is missed. Your check-up is about ensuring everything is as it should be. Next, they’ll talk to you about your daily habits and give advice tailored just for you. This conversation is crucial in keeping your smile healthy.
Why bother with regular visits? It’s simple: prevention is better than cure. Skipping appointments might save you time now, but it could lead to more visits down the line. Most people think they can skip a visit if everything feels fine. But did you know that many dental problems don’t show symptoms until they’re advanced? Regular visits catch these issues early, saving you time, pain, and money. Here’s a surprising fact: studies show that people who visit their dentists regularly have healthier hearts too.
